  • 24 May 2008
    Sown Garlic Silverskin Garlic Sown and Front Terrace garden
    So we’re like 2 months late planting the garlic. However, we are planting it more for companion sake than expecting to get a great crop from it. My grandparents’ neighbors swear by planting garlic around the base of their fruit trees to keep worms out of the fruit. My dad sent me hom...
